Die Gemeindeauflösung von 1974 stands as one of the most significant administrative reforms in post-war German history. During this year, numerous small municipalities across West Germany were merged into larger, more efficient municipalities—a process driven by broader governance and modernization trends of the era.
What Was the Gemeindeauflösung 1974?
Understanding the Context
Gemeindeauflösung means “municipal dissolution” or “community dissolution.” In 1974, several local governments across West Germany were reorganized through consolidation, dissolving smaller administrative units to form larger, functionally stronger communities. This wave of reform was part of a wider movement toward streamlined local governance, influenced by demographic shifts, rising administrative costs, and a desire for improved public service delivery.
Background and Causes
The late 1960s and early 1970s saw growing pressure on small rural and village communities. Population decline, aging infrastructure, and increasing administrative burdens prompted policymakers to explore consolidation as a solution. The Federal Republic of Germany encouraged municipalities to unite to maintain high-quality services while optimizing resources. Additionally, administrative reforms during this period aimed to strengthen local democracy by balancing citizen representation with sustainable governance.

Regional Impact
Areas most affected included parts of Bavaria, Hesse, North Rhine-Westphalia, and Lower Saxony—regions with numerous small, traditional communities. While consolidation led to financial savings and better service coordination, it also triggered cultural concerns, as local identity and community cohesion faced folty in larger administrative bodies.
Legacy and Contemporary Relevance
The 1974 municipality reforms set precedents for regional integration across German federalism. Today, many merged communities serve as models for sustainable rural development. Modern debates on municipal size and governance often reflect lessons learned from that era of restructuring.
